Dmitrijew, head of the Russian Fund of Direct Investment (RFPI), who went to Washington a few days ago, expressed “cautious optimism” about the dialogue between the US and Russia. He emphasized, however, that there are still “many opponents” of conversations between two countries.
During his visit to Washington, Dmitryjew met, among others With a special envoy of the US President Steve Witkoff, for months participating in negotiations regarding the truce in the war of Russia against Ukraine.
On Thursday, the Kremlin envoy assessed in an interview with Fox News that US President Donald Trump not only stopped the outbreak of World War III, but has already achieved great progress in talks about the end of the war in Ukraine.
Kiriłł Dmitrijew. What do we know about him?
49-year-old Dmitrijew belongs to the group of Putin's closest associates. He is even considered his possible successor by analysts. The head of the RFPI was educated in the United States and can boast of the Diploma of the Stanford University, where he obtained a bachelor's degree in economics, and then pass through the prestigious Business School at Harvard University.
Dmitryjew was born in Kiev, and then served in the Kremlin, whose host in 2022 invaded Ukraine. During his career as a financier, he collaborated, among others with American and French companies. According to the reports of the Russian editorial office of BBC, Dmitryjew already tried to establish relations with Trump's surroundings in 2016.
